Transaction 407550549f69c1877a793458149f8ad441255935e12584796c4fc0a2ad627311

1 Input
2 Outputs
  • 407550549f69c1877a793458149f8ad441255935e12584796c4fc0a2ad627311:0
  • value  21808416
    address  tb1qkw5ccczq60u2xjcczd082gkzgeey90mskdnx5a
  • 407550549f69c1877a793458149f8ad441255935e12584796c4fc0a2ad627311:1
  • value  379330
    address  2MzEZXGbKTgTyRaGiFMU8pvxj8ybm8D1nrs